    I was in town for a work conference and, as always when I travel, I make it a point to support local Black-owned businesses. That's how I ended up at The District for brunch--and I'm so glad I did! To start, I ordered the Guavamosa (champagne, elderflower, and guava juice). It was super light and refreshing--definitely one of those drinks that creeps up on you (in the best way)! Perfect for brunch vibes. For my main dish, I got the Grits with Pulled Pork. It usually comes with poached eggs, but I swapped them for eggs over medium. Let me tell you... those grits? So savory and well-seasoned--I'd come back just for a bowl of them. The pulled pork had a sweet, smoky flavor that paired beautifully with the grits, and the runny egg yolk brought everything together into one creamy, delicious bite. I sat outside, so I can't speak much to the indoor ambiance, but the service was excellent. The staff was friendly, timely, and super attentive, which I really appreciated as a solo diner. Highly recommend for a chill brunch with bold flavors and great energy. I'll definitely be back the next time I'm in Providence! #ImNotAFoodie #ImJustAGirlWhoLovesFood #YelpEliteSquad

    I've probably been here a half dozen times or so. Always for lunch or dinner, I have not had the Brunch. It's always been a "Solid" 4-star spot for me. I recently visited with a couple friends and my wife and after talking it up as a great all around spot, this time I was let a little let down. The pizza which is typically what draws me in was a little too light on the sauce and the crust didn't have its typical chew and was quite dry. Normally it's got a great "New York" style chew to it and has a mildly sweet hint from the honey in the dough. This time, the pizza was serviceable but it was lacking for me (the Pink Ala Vodka is one I've had multiple times in the past. The Felony Burger is aptly named, as the meat they used in this deserves a felony charge. We asked for medium rare because no should be cooked further unless it's a smash burger. I actually almost sent this back but since we were with company I decided not to draw out the time here.. It was still cooked medium-well and it was clearly a pre-shaped and frozen burger. It didn't taste fresh and the texture was dense. There was next to no steak sauce on the burger either. It unfortunately lacked moisture and flavor overall. The chicken milanese was a pleasant surprise. I figured I'd give this a shot as I've had burgers and pizza here before along with some other sandwiches. It was flavorful and prepared well. It could have come with a small side, but it was something I got to keep things a little lighter. Overall, the aim of my visit this time was to socialize a bit with a couple friends and it was good for that, although a bit loud in the restaurant, it served that purpose. The only other grievance besides the food was that our server was very difficult to hear- I can't remember her name but The District is notoriously loud and bustling, the servers need to be sure their guests can hear them. Not in a rush to come back here but I'm sure I'll give it another shot at some point- will likely just stick to pizza, though, as the majority of the other dishes were not well liked by our party.
